나만의공간

엑셀 고급 강의 8‑4. 실무 팁 및 오류 대응 전략: 대시보드 구성 본문

Excel/고급

엑셀 고급 강의 8‑4. 실무 팁 및 오류 대응 전략: 대시보드 구성

밥알이 2025. 8. 15. 07:18

이번 소주제는 **실시간 대시보드 구성** 과정에서 접할 수 있는 주요 오류와, 안정적인 운영을 위한 핵심 실무 팁을 정리합니다. 함수 기반 필터 + 슬라이서/컨트롤 결합 시 발생할 수 있는 오류 상황별 해결법을 단계별로 안내합니다.


✔️ 실무 안정성 확보를 위한 팁

  • 대시보드 입력 셀 보호: 사용자 입력 셀(B2, C2 등)은 데이터 유효성 검사 및 셀 잠금(Permission 설정)으로 오류 방지
  • 테이블(Table) 구조 활용: 원본 데이터를 엑셀 테이블로 변환하면 행이 추가돼도 함수가 자동 업데이트됩니다.
  • 조건 “전체” 처리: 조건 드롭다운에 “전체” 옵션을 포함하고 FILTER 수식을 `OR` 조건과 함께 설정해 전체 표시 가능
  • 슬라이서 연결 동기화: 슬라이서가 본 데이터 및 차트와 연결되어 있는지 [슬라이서 연결] 메뉴에서 반드시 확인

⚠️ 오류 유형별 대처 전략

오류 원인 해결 방법
#SPILL! FILTER 나 SORT 결과 영역이 이미 채워져 있음 빈 셀 확보 또는 다른 위치로 수식 이동
#CALC! 조건 범위·array 범위 크기 불일치 include 범위와 array 범위의 행 수 동일하게 정렬
#REF! 차트 원본 범위 참조 오류 (동적 범위가 잘못 지정됨) 차트 → 데이터 선택에서 범위 재설정
#VALUE! 드롭다운이나 체크박스 값 타입 불일치 유효성 검사 목록 + 일치 타입 설정 확인

🛠 기능별 최적화 전략

  • FILTER 수식 최소 범위 지정: 전체 열(A:A) 참조 대신 A2:D100처럼 데이터 범위 지정 → 속도 최적화
  • LET 함수 적용: 복잡 수식을 LET로 구조화하면 가독성 및 계산 효율 증가
  • 필요한 결과는 별도의 시트에 저장: 반복 계산 최소화 및 대시보드 시트 가독성 향상
  • 백업 시트 구조 작성: 원본 데이터가 유의미하게 변경되면 초기 범위 오류 방지

📌 실무 대시보드 예시 구성 흐름

  1. TableSales로 데이터 관리 → 데이터 입력 시 자동 업데이트
  2. Dashboard 시트에 컨트롤 + 입력 및 요약 지표 영역 구축
  3. FILTER → UNIQUE → SORT 수식 통해 동적 데이터 출력
  4. 슬라이서와 차트 연결 → 조건 조작만으로 즉시 시각화 변경
  5. LET 함수로 복잡 수식 구조화 → 디버깅 및 유지보수 용이
  6. 전체 조건 모드(“전체”) 제공 → 조건 선택 여부에 따라 필터 적용 유연하게 처리

📋 최종 요약 정리

  • ✅ 대시보드 구축 시 입력 셀 보호, 빈 공간 확보 등 기초 안정성 확보 필수입니다.
  • ✅ 오류 메시지 유형별 원인과 해결책을 미리 알고 있으면 실무 안정성 크게 향상됩니다.
  • ✅ LET, 테이블 구조, 수식 최적화는 보고서 자동화 유지보수와 성능에 핵심입니다.
Comments